Volvo: 15 million cars and counting!
February 21, 2008
In the first year, production of Volvo cars proceeded at a modest pace, with 297 cars being sold in 1927.
Emerging from the shadow of the global economic depression and World War II, it took Volvo 23 years to build its first 100,000 cars. Today, that figure corresponds to about three months of production.
A powerful engine and sleek interiors are Volvo's USP.
When British motoring magazine AutoExpress undertook a survey among car owners about 10 years ago to find out which cars are the best and the worst, two Volvo models emerged the winners -- Volvo C70 was regarded as the best sports car and Volvo S80 was named the best luxury car.
